    Honestly, this device actually exceeded my expectations. Coming from a person who primarily games on a gaming PC, the experience is extremely good if you know what to expect. The one thing of course, that doesn’t really have to be stated…. but it is what it is, is the fact that windows in general just is going to be a little difficult to adjust to if you are normally a Console gamer, or a steam deck user. There are a ton of variables within windows. From day one I haven’t had any major issues out of this other than the occasional software blip, but everything over all is better than expected, and I have been enjoying playing modern warfare, Forza horizon 5 and much more at 1080P with around 90 to 100 FPS without having to sacrifice quality as much as one would expect. It’s been a very fun device to tune in to get a little bit of extra performance out of as well. There are a few nuances with this device. I will notate that, unfortunately they are going to be somewhat of an issue for some people, but not for most. The one issue that I personally have had is that it only has 16 GB of RAM, which is a normal gaming PC environment should be OK although it is squeaking a little close to what I would say is acceptable, nonetheless, it is usually acceptable. However, in this case, since you are sharing your memory and your VRAM, you do need to notate that although you think you have 16 GB in reality, you only have about 12 to work with. Games that use a lot of ram, for instance, modern warfare, if you look at your ram system usage, you’ll see it pegged close to 100% before any tuning or adjustments. After deep loading windows, I can get that number down a good bit and it’s with an an acceptable range. I will say if you are user who does not pay attention to what apps start up with your computer or you like to run active wallpaper engine or you like to run a lot of things in the background your experience will vary and you may have some frames stuttering, unless you actually tune some of that stuff to not start up with your device and you ditch the active wallpaper engine. I know there’s been a lot of backlash from this device with the memory card reader, however, I have had zero issues, and I have been using it since day one without a problem. I do have a manual fan curve set so my fans are 100% once it reaches 80°C. My temperatures in games generally stay in the 70s which is extremely acceptable for me for an APU. There’s a lot of debate on the bios and performance differences, but I can say clearly, without a doubt that the Later bios for the games that I play, did get an increase in performance, but your experience may vary. For the most part, I have enjoyed this device I have enjoyed tinkering with it, and I have enjoyed seeing its potential. My final thoughts are if you are a long time PC gamer, and you were experienced with windows. I would think that you should have a great experience with this. However, if you are use to a steam deck and the simplicity of it, or you were used to playing on Xbox or Ps5 you may come into some frustrations with the learning curve of windows itself, and having to be a little bit more in control of your environment. The last thing I will notate, and this is going to come down to your choice of games, but I however ran out of storage space pretty quickly and I ended up ordering a 2 TB nvme.

    I have a Steam Deck and I also have this. Both are designed to allow game-9n-the-gp for PC games. Valve has made awesome strides getting compatibility and game performance with Proton, the compatibility layer to get Wind9ws PC games working on Linux. Where the steam deck falls behind on game compatibility (due to Linux support) , the ROG Ally shines. Full Windows compatible. Things work, not just steam, but all digital download services (EA/Origin, Amazon Games, Gog, Epic, Microsoft Store, etc). Performance is great, however tweaks must be made. Sometime the Armory Crate will not switch the controller mode or detect the mode correct (auto, ganepad, keyboard). Where Valve has the "deck ready" has those marked games optimized, Armory Crate does not since it's mainly a Windows handheld. The SD card performance on The Ally seems a bit disappointing, and i recently read possible issues of rendering SD cards bricked. Dont let that scare you away though. Every device will have their flaws. The value is that the ROG Ally is ~$50 more than the highest end Steam Deck, and you get a more modern Ryzen Z1 Extreme APU with RDNA3 igpu. I would recommend this handheld.
